Design and Display
One of the first things you’ll notice about the Galaxy S10 5G is its stunning design. The device features a sleek body made with premium materials, including glass and aluminum.
Display Quality
- Screen Size: The Galaxy S10 5G comes with a massive 6.7-inch AMOLED display.
- Resolution: With a resolution of 3040 x 1440 pixels, the visuals are sharp and vibrant, perfect for media consumption.
- HDR10+ Support: The support for HDR10+ ensures that you enjoy brighter images with a range of colors.
Performance
Equipped with the latest technology, the Galaxy S10 5G delivers exceptional performance:
- Processor: It is powered by the Snapdragon 855 processor (or Exynos 9820 in certain regions).
- RAM and Storage: The device typically offers 8GB of RAM and options for 256GB or 512GB of internal storage.
- Operating System: Originally shipped with Android 9.0 Pie, the device is upgradable and supports the latest Android updates.
Camera Capabilities
The camera system on the Galaxy S10 5G is particularly noteworthy. It features a versatile four-camera setup that includes:
- Main Camera: A wide-angle lens with 12 MP
- Ultra-Wide Camera: An additional 16 MP sensor for capturing broad landscapes
- Telephoto Camera: A 12 MP lens for optical zoom
- DepthVision Camera: Specifically for AR applications
This innovative setup allows users to take stunning photos and videos, even in challenging conditions, making it ideal for both casual photography and professional use.
Battery Life and Charging
A powerful device like the Galaxy S10 5G requires an equally impressive battery. It houses a robust 4500mAh battery that supports both fast wired and wireless charging. Additionally, the device features Wireless PowerShare, allowing you to charge other Qi-compatible devices directly from your phone.

5G Network Compatibility
The Samsung Galaxy S10 5G is among the few devices equipped with hardware that can connect to 5G networks. It features a Qualcomm X50 modem that enables high-speed connectivity on compatible networks.
Real-World Performance
Users who have experienced the Galaxy S10 5G in a 5G service area have reported remarkable performance. Here are some of the highlights of its 5G capabilities:
- Speed Tests: Users can achieve download speeds between 400 Mbps to 1 Gbps, depending on the network and area.
- Streaming and Gaming: Streaming high-quality videos and playing games that require low latency is seamless, making it a preferred choice for gamers and media enthusiasts.

Comparative Analysis: Galaxy S10 5G vs. Other 5G Phones
To better understand where the Galaxy S10 5G stands, let’s compare it with a couple of other popular 5G smartphones on the market.
Feature | Galaxy S10 5G | iPhone 12 Pro Max | Google Pixel 5 |
---|---|---|---|
Display | 6.7″ AMOLED | 6.7″ Super Retina XDR | 6.0″ OLED |
Processor | Snapdragon 855 | A14 Bionic | Snapdragon 765G |
Camera Setup | 4 Cameras (12+16+12+Depth) | Triple Camera (12+12+12) | Dual Camera (12+16) |
Battery Capacity | 4500mAh | 3687mAh | 4080mAh |
This comparison highlights that while the Galaxy S10 5G has a superior camera setup and battery capacity, others like the iPhone 12 Pro Max provide an equally impressive display and processing power.
